The Internationaux de France de Tennis (known as "French Open" in English speaking countries), also known as Roland-Garros, is a major tennis tournament held over two weeks at the Stade Roland-Garros in Paris, France, beginning in late May each year.
The tournament began in 1891 as Championnats de France and was held on grass courts at the Racing Club de France in the Bois de Boulogne. The tournament became the Internationaux de France, played on clay, in 1925.
